Use keywords and description, they don't do much any more though. You need to have relevant content on the pages and make sure you've got title and alt tags on links and images. You also need an XML sitemap. Use Google Webmaster Tools to help you.

They do look at them, but what they do with the data is another question. You should definitely include keywords and a description as a minimum. Sometimes the description text is used on the search engine results page.

You should only have about 18 keywords per page max. The description should be no more than about 2 or 3 sentences.
